YY •I <br /> COUNTY OF HAWAII STATE OF HAWAII <br /> RESOLUTION NO. 501 O$ <br /> A RESOLUTION EXTENDING THE TEMPORARY DELAY OF COUNCIL ACTION <br /> ON REZONING APPLICATIONS IN THE DISTRICT OF SOUTH KOHALA UNTIL <br /> THE SOUTH KOHALA COMMUNITY DEVELOPMENT PLAN IS ADOPTED BY <br /> ORDINANCE, OR DECEMBER 1, 2008, WHICHEVER SHALL OCCUR FIRST. <br /> WHEREAS, Resolution No. 17-07, duly adopted by the County Council on January 4, <br /> 2007, temporazily delayed Council action on rezoning applications in the District of South <br /> Kohala to allow time for the South Kohala Community Development Plan to be completed; and <br /> WHEREAS, Resolution No. 17-07 stated that the temporary delay would expire upon <br /> adoption of the South Kohala Community Development Plan by ordinance, or January 5, 2008, <br /> whichever would occur first; and <br /> WHEREAS, though the original delay termination date of January 5, 2008, has expired, <br /> the South Kohala Community Development Plan process is still ongoing and an extension of <br /> time is necessary to allow for completion of this important community-based process; and <br /> WHEREAS, though Resolution No. 17-07 included a provision that would allow for <br /> extensions of time in increments of not more than six (6) months each, the development of such <br /> plans have shown to necessitate a longer period of time; and <br /> WHEREAS, this resolution would extend the temporary delay of Council action on <br /> rezoning applications in the District of South Kohala until the South Kohala Community <br /> Development Plan is adopted by ordinance, or December 1, 2008, whichever shall occur first; <br /> now, therefore, <br /> BE IT RESOLVED BY THE COUNCIL OF THE COUNTY OF HAWAII, that <br /> Council action on rezoning applications in the District of South Kohala be delayed until the <br /> South Kohala Community Development Plan is adopted by ordinance, or December 1, 2008, <br /> whichever shall occur first; and <br /> B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ED, that temporary delay of Council action on rezoning <br /> applications shall not affect or apply to any and all federal, State and County community-based <br /> and/or self-help housing projects involving agencies and programs including, but not limited to, <br /> <br /> the following: <br /> • The State Department of Hawaiian Home Lands housing projects in accordance with <br /> its December 30, 2002 "Memorandum of Agreement Between the County of Hawaii <br /> and the Department of Hawaiian Home Lands; <br /> • The State Housing and Community Development Corporation of Hawaii <br /> ("HCDCH") program; <br /> <br />
